Scourgewar to Add 3 New Loot Cards to WoW TCG

Whether you play the World of Warcraft Trading Card Game for fun or simply buy packs in search of loot cards, you may be happy to hear that Scourgewar, the game's 10th expansion, will be released on Nov. 24. Scourgewar will add three new loot cards to the mix, and Ryan O'Connor has previewed them on the official WoW TCG site.

The ultra-common loot card is a miniature mount named Tiny. Horde characters get a raptor, while Alliance toons get a pony. The catch is that you won't be able to move any faster than you can run. Each code can be redeemed for 50 uses.

The uncommon card lets you fly your very own Tuskarr Kite, which counts toward your companion pet achievements. The rare card gives you a Spectral Kitten companion pet. Head over to Landro Longshot on the PTR and enter the following codes to try out the items before Scourgewar is released. Tiny's code is 3333, the Tuskarr Kite code is 2222, and the Spectral Kitten's code is 1111.
